About

Yie‐Tone Chen is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ering and Artificial Intelligence. According to data from OpenAlex, Yie‐Tone Chen has authored 38 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Electrical and Electronic Engineering, 11 papers in Control and Systems Engineering and 4 papers in Artificial Intelligence. Recurrent topics in Yie‐Tone Chen’s work include Advanced DC-DC Converters (16 papers), Multilevel Inverters and Converters (13 papers) and Electric Motor Design and Analysis (10 papers). Yie‐Tone Chen is often cited by papers focused on Advanced DC-DC Converters (16 papers), Multilevel Inverters and Converters (13 papers) and Electric Motor Design and Analysis (10 papers). Yie‐Tone Chen collaborates with scholars based in Taiwan, United States and China. Yie‐Tone Chen's co-authors include Ruey‐Hsun Liang, Fu-Yuan Shih, Yan‐Pei Wu, D.Y. Chen, Jia-Ching Wang, Wei‐Cheng Lin, Chung‐Wen Hung and Yi-Hwa Liu and has published in prestigious journals such as IEEE Transactions on Industrial Electronics, IEEE Transactions on Power Systems and IEEE Transactions on Power Electronics.
